6.5Real-Time vs Periodic Reporting

Characteristic Real-Time Dashboard Periodic Report
Update frequency Seconds to minutes Daily, weekly, or per-sprint
Best for Pipeline status, environment health, active sprint testing Quality trends, release readiness, executive summaries
Tool Grafana, Datadog, custom Email, Slack bot, PDF
Audience QA team, development team Managers, executives, stakeholders
Risk of overuse Alert fatigue, micromanagement Stale data, delayed decisions

When to Use Each

  • Real-time: Active testing phases, release windows, incident response
  • Periodic: Sprint reviews, release planning, quarterly reviews, board presentations
